Trotwood-Madison has enjoyed the comforts of home their last four games, but now they'll head out on the road. They will challenge the Wayne Warriors at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Both teams come into the matchup b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
Even though Mansfield Senior scored an imposing 55 points on Saturday, Trotwood-Madison still came out on top. Trotwood-Madison came out on top in a nail-biter against Mansfield Senior and snuck past 58-55.
Trotwood-Madison's success was the result of a balanced attack that saw several players step up, but Tim Carpenter led the charge by scoring 13 points along with seven rebounds and two blocks. Another player making a difference was Marlon Howard Jr., who scored 12 points along with two steals.
Meanwhile, Wayne entered their tilt with Fairmont with four cons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with five. Wayne strolled past Fairmont with points to spare on Friday, taking the game 55-38.
Trotwood-Madison has been performing well recently as they've won nine of their last 11 games, which provided a nice bump to their 15-5 record this season. As for Wayne, their win bumped their record up to 13-7.
